How much do remote nanny agency manager jobs pay per hour?

As of Jul 24, 2026, the average hourly pay for remote nanny agency manager in the United States is $23.57,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$18.03 and $26.92 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is the difference between Remote Nanny Agency Manager vs Remote Nanny Coordinator?

AspectRemote Nanny Agency ManagerRemote Nanny Coordinator
CredentialsExperience in agency management, background in childcare or HR often preferredChildcare experience, certification in early childhood education often required
Work EnvironmentOversees agency operations, manages staff, liaises with families remotelyCoordinates nanny placements, communicates with families and nannies remotely
Industry UsageUsed in agencies managing multiple nannies and client relationshipsUsed in agencies focusing on matching nannies with families

The Remote Nanny Agency Manager typically oversees the entire agency operations, manages staff, and maintains client relationships, requiring management experience. The Remote Nanny Coordinator focuses on matching nannies with families, handling placements and communication. Both roles are essential in a nanny agency but differ mainly in scope and responsibilities.

Job description

Job Title: Commercial Lines Account Manager | Client Service Manager | CSR
Salary: $70k- $80k base salary
Location: Charlotte, NC | Remote Days

Job Overview:

The Commercial Lines Account Manager serves a critical role in our organization, managing a diverse portfolio of commercial insurance accounts. This individual is the primary contact for our clients and is responsible for nurturing these relationships by understanding their needs, providing excellent service, and ensuring their coverage aligns with their business requirements.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Oversee and manage a book of commercial lines accounts, ensuring high levels of customer satisfaction.
  • Respond to client inquiries regarding policy and coverage promptly and professionally.
  • Conduct policy reviews, recommend coverages, and prepare proposals for renewal business and/or additional lines of coverage.
  • Work closely with producers to market new business and negotiate renewals, ensuring optimal coverage/cost ratios.
  • Establish and maintain strong relationships with carrier representatives and underwriters.
  • Understand and utilize agency management software and carrier online rating portals efficiently.
  • Maintain accurate and detailed client and policy information within the agency management system.
  • Stay informed about changes in the insurance industry and engage in continuous professional development to enhance technical knowledge and capabilities.

Qualifications:

  • A minimum of 5-7 years of experience in commercial lines account management or related role in the insurance industry.
  • Property and Casualty license required.
  • Preferred designations: Certified Insurance Counselor (CIC), Chartered Property Casualty Underwriter (CPCU), or equivalent.
  • Proficiency in agency management software, preferably Applied (TAM or EPIC) or AMS360.
  • Strong knowledge of various types of commercial insurance policies.
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ills to effectively communicate with clients, team members, and carriers.
  • Ability to manage multiple tasks, set priorities, and meet deadlines.
  • Proficient with Microsoft Office Suite or related software for producing professional reports, spreadsheets, and presentations.
